This arguement goes both ways and it's a pretty pointless arguement.

His opinion is that he doesn't see a need to spend a lot of money on wheels.

Your opinion is that you want to.

Neither are wrong as both are simply personal preference. Not wanting Volks does not imply that one can not afford Volks either. Buying Rotas also does not imply that one can not afford Volks (hell I've had both at the same time before).

I agree with him, although I probably won't run XXRs, but I'd rather run cheaper cast wheels and spend the money I didn't spend on Volks on track pads, better tires and a couple of events worth of entrance fees, etc.
